S06606 Summary:

BILL NOS06606
 
SAME ASSAME AS A07669
 
SPONSORLIU
 
COSPNSR
 
MLTSPNSR
 
Amd §2, Chap 253 of 2004
 
Extends expiration of authority granted to the department of housing preservation and development of the city of New York to restructure rents of dwelling units in buildings foreclosed upon by the federal government.

S06606 Text:



 
                STATE OF NEW YORK
        ________________________________________________________________________
 
                                          6606
 
                               2021-2022 Regular Sessions
 
                    IN SENATE
 
                                      May 10, 2021
                                       ___________
 
        Introduced  by  Sen. LIU -- (at request of the NYC H.P.D.) -- read twice
          and ordered printed, and when printed to be committed to the Committee
          on Housing, Construction and Community Development
 
        AN ACT to amend chapter 253 of the laws of  2004  amending  the  private
          housing  finance  law  relating  to  rehabilitated  multiple dwellings
          acquired and reconveyed by the federal government, in relation to  the
          effectiveness thereof
 
          The  People of the State of New York, represented in Senate and Assem-
        bly, do enact as follows:
 
     1    Section 1. Section 2 of chapter 253 of the laws of 2004  amending  the
     2  private housing finance law relating to rehabilitated multiple dwellings
     3  acquired and reconveyed by the federal government, as amended by chapter
     4  96 of the laws of 2018, is amended to read as follows:
     5    §  2.  This  act shall take effect immediately and shall expire and be
     6  deemed repealed June 30, [2021] 2024.
     7    § 2. This act shall take effect immediately; provided,  however,  that
     8  if  this act shall have become a law after June 30, 2021, this act shall
     9  take effect immediately and shall be deemed to have been in  full  force
    10  and effect on and after June 30, 2021.
 
 
 
 
 
         EXPLANATION--Matter in italics (underscored) is new; matter in brackets
                              [ ] is old law to be omitted.
